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: The patients with an idiopathic macular hole who were scheduled to under go vitrectomy.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: Cases in which anatomical macular hole closure was not succesful after the vitrectomy are exclud. And, cases with any ocular diseases that could affect visual potential, such as diabetic retinopathy, macular degeneration, retinal detachment, glaucoma, are also exculd.
